Instagram DM Automation for Affiliate Marketers (2026)
All articles
Instagram AutomationComment to DMDM Automation

Instagram DM Automation for Affiliate Marketers (2026)

By Vishal Paliwal, FounderJune 9, 20267 min read
Share

You post a Reel reviewing a product. Views climb. Comments roll in asking "link?" and "where to buy?" You reply manually for an hour, miss half the questions, and by the time you DM someone back, they've already bought from a competitor's link.

Affiliate marketing on Instagram lives or dies on speed. The person who gets their link into a follower's inbox first usually gets the commission. Comment-to-DM automation solves that by sending your affiliate URL the moment someone comments your trigger keyword. No manual replies. No bio link scavenger hunt.

Why the Bio Link Fails Affiliate Creators

The standard affiliate workflow looks like this: post a product Reel, tell viewers to check the link in bio, hope they navigate there, find the right link among five others, and click through.

Each step loses people. A viewer who watched your 30-second review has to leave the Reel, open your profile, tap the bio link, wait for a link-in-bio page to load, and then find the specific product you just mentioned. Most won't bother.

DM automation removes almost all of that friction. The viewer comments one word. Your tool detects it and sends a DM with the exact affiliate link within seconds. The conversation stays inside Instagram, where they already spend their time.

Instagram DM open rates sit between 85 and 90 percent (ReplyRush, 2026). Compare that to the click-through rate on a typical link-in-bio page, which often lands below 3 percent for cold traffic. The channel difference alone explains why creators who switch to comment-to-DM see more affiliate clicks from the same view count.

How Comment-to-DM Works for Affiliate Links

The setup is straightforward. You connect your Instagram Business or Creator account to a Meta-approved automation tool. You create a campaign with a trigger keyword, usually "LINK", "SHOP", or the product name. You write the DM message with your affiliate URL. You publish your Reel with a caption telling viewers to comment that keyword.

When someone comments the keyword on your post or Reel, the tool sends them a DM automatically. The DM contains your affiliate link, a short note about the product, and optionally a discount code.

Meta's official Instagram Graph API powers this flow. The automation only triggers after a user takes an action (commenting), which keeps it within Instagram's messaging policies. Tools that scrape DMs or send unsolicited messages violate Meta's terms and risk account restrictions.

The Affiliate Workflow That Actually Converts

The highest-converting affiliate creators follow a consistent pattern across their Reels.

Step 1: One product, one Reel. Review a single product per Reel. Multi-product roundups confuse viewers and dilute the CTA. A focused review with a clear recommendation converts better.

Step 2: Show the product in the first three seconds. Viewers decide whether to keep watching almost immediately. Put the product on screen before you start talking.

Step 3: Use a specific keyword. "Comment LINK for my Amazon page" beats "link in bio." The keyword should match what people naturally type. "LINK", "SHOP", "BUY", and product-specific words like "CREAM" or "HEADPHONES" all work. The difference between a flat and a converting trigger usually comes down to keyword CTA copy that converts.

Step 4: Deliver the link in the first sentence of the DM. Do not make them scroll. Put the affiliate URL in line one. Add one sentence of context below it if needed.

Step 5: Add UTM parameters. Append UTM tags to your affiliate URL so you can track which Reel drove the click. Most affiliate dashboards show aggregate clicks, but UTMs let you compare performance across individual posts.

A typical high-converting DM looks like this:

Here's the link to the serum I mentioned: [affiliate URL with UTM]

It's the 30ml bottle. Let me know if you have questions about it.

Short. Direct. No fluff.

Follow Gating: Grow While You Earn

Some affiliate creators add a follow gate before the link is delivered. The tool checks whether the commenter follows your account. If they don't, the DM asks them to follow first, then sends the link after they do.

This trades a small amount of conversion speed for audience growth. A viewer who follows you to get a link is more likely to see your next affiliate Reel in their feed. Over time, a larger following means more views on future posts, which means more affiliate clicks.

Use follow gating when audience growth is a priority alongside commissions. Skip it when you want maximum conversion speed on a time-sensitive deal or flash sale.

Which Affiliate Programs Work With DM Delivery

DM automation works with any affiliate program that gives you a trackable URL. The tool does not process payments or track conversions on its own. It delivers the link. Your affiliate platform handles the rest.

Common programs used by Instagram creators:

Platform Popular in Notes
Amazon Associates India, US, EU Region-specific accounts required
Shopee Affiliate Southeast Asia, Brazil Strong in Indonesia, Philippines, Vietnam
Flipkart Affiliate India Good for electronics and fashion
Magalu Parceiro Brazil Local e-commerce, BRL payouts
LTK / rewardStyle Global fashion Requires approval, higher commissions
Direct brand partnerships Global Custom URLs, often highest rates

The automation layer is the same regardless of which program you use. You paste your affiliate URL into the DM template. When someone comments, they get that URL. What to Track Beyond Clicks

Affiliate dashboards tell you how many clicks and conversions you got. They do not tell you which Reel drove them unless you use UTMs. Track these metrics per campaign:

Metric What it tells you
Comments with keyword How many people showed purchase intent
DMs sent Automation delivery rate
Link clicks (via UTM) How many opened your affiliate URL
Conversions (affiliate dashboard) How many actually bought
Revenue per Reel Total commission divided by Reel views

If your keyword comments are high but link clicks are low, the DM copy or link placement needs work. If clicks are high but conversions are low, the product or offer might be the issue, not the automation.

Run one product per campaign so you can isolate what works. When a Reel goes viral, you want to know exactly which product and which CTA drove the revenue.

Common Mistakes Affiliate Creators Make

Using generic keywords. "YES" and "INTERESTED" trigger on comments that have nothing to do with your affiliate offer. Use product-specific or action-specific words.

Burying the link. If your DM opens with three paragraphs before the URL, people close it. Lead with the link.

Ignoring Meta's 24-hour window. Automated follow-up messages only work within 24 hours of the user's last interaction. Structure any follow-up sequence inside that window.

Posting without disclosure. Affiliate content requires disclosure. Add "#ad" or "affiliate link" in your Reel caption and mention it in the DM. This is a legal requirement in most markets, not optional.

Using non-approved tools. Browser bots and scraping tools can get your account flagged. Stick to Meta-approved Tech Providers that use the official Graph API.

Getting Started

If you already post product reviews on Instagram, you are one campaign away from automating link delivery.

  1. Pick your highest-performing recent Reel format and identify the affiliate URL for one product.
  2. Set up a comment-to-DM campaign with a clear keyword like "LINK".
  3. Write a two-line DM with the affiliate URL first.
  4. Add UTM parameters to track clicks per Reel.
  5. Post your next review Reel with the keyword CTA in the caption.
  6. Check your affiliate dashboard after 48 hours and compare clicks to your previous bio-link posts.

Most creators see a measurable lift in affiliate clicks within the first week. The viewers were always there. They just needed a faster path to your link.
